Understanding Robotic Vacuum Cleaners
Robotic vacuum are autonomous makers created to tidy floorings automatically. Geared up with sensors, they navigate around barriers and change their cleaning paths for optimal performance. The key features that differentiate different designs include suction power, battery life, app connection, navigation technology, and price.
Secret Features to Consider
When comparing robotic vacuum cleaners, potential buyers ought to consider the following aspects:
Suction Power: Measured in Pascals (Pa), suction power determines the efficiency of selecting up dirt and debris.Battery Life: The length of time a vacuum can operate before needing a recharge substantially impacts its cleaning performance.Navigation Technology: Models may use basic random navigation or sophisticated mapping technologies (like LIDAR) that allow them to create a map of the home.Smart Features: Connectivity to mobile phone apps or smart home systems can enhance use and control.Filter Type: HEPA filters are recommended for allergy victims, as they trap irritants and improve air quality.Comparison of Top Robotic Vacuum Cleaners

iRobot Roomba i7+: Known for its robust cleaning capability, it features smart mapping technology that allows it to designate particular locations for cleaning. Its self-emptying feature is a plus for benefit.
Roborock S7: This model masters suction power and battery life, making it perfect for larger homes. Its LIDAR technology helps create an effective cleaning course, and it can vacuum and mop concurrently.
Neato D7: The D-shape design permits for better corner cleaning, and it includes strong suction power. Its LIDAR navigation allows it to draw up cleaning areas accurately.
Ecovacs Deebot T10: Boasting the highest suction power and advanced navigation, this model can deal with several floors successfully. It's a versatile option for homes with differing floor types.
Shark IQ Robot: An economical option that still provides smart features. Its self-emptying ability and app integration make it a practical choice for those looking for a solid cleaning companion without breaking the bank.

How typically should I run my robotic vacuum?
It is suggested to run the robotic vacuum at least 2-3 times a week to maintain tidiness, though day-to-day use can be helpful, particularly in homes with pets or high foot traffic.
2. Do robotic vacuums deal with carpets?
Yes, many robotic vacuums are developed to deal with carpets, however efficiency may differ based upon the model's suction power and brush type. Search for models specifically discussed as efficient for carpets.
3. Can robotic vacuums clean pet hair?
Most robotic vacuums can effectively pick up pet hair, but those with strong suction and tangle-free brush styles are particularly appropriate for this task.
4. How do I keep my robotic vacuum?
Routine maintenance consists of cleaning the brushes and sensors, emptying the dustbin, and occasionally replacing filters to guarantee optimum performance.
